Our business analysts are team-oriented, collaborative, and focus on delivering value in everything we do. We use agile methods to analyze, define and document business requirements for solutions which align with organizational goals and help our clients achieve their desired outcomes. Responsibilities : Experience working independently to deliver results. Requirements elicitation: Apply different techniques to facilitate meetings and workshops, create a shared understanding with stakeholders, and engage team-members without using reams of paper or electronic documents. Requirements analysis: Collaborates with stakeholders and product teams to decompose stories into features and user stories that can be understood and approved by members of the development team. Requirements documentation: Requires a strong experience managing product backlog and product roadmap. Strong experience creating user stories and acceptance criteria to express requirements. Familiarity with Scrum process and role of Product Owner. Experience providing product management support such as prioritization and backlog grooming Strong interpersonal skills to engage team members, clients, and stakeholders and communicate business expectations to the technical development expert in ways they can produce desired outcome. Builds trust and respect, establish relationships, and develop rapport with technical and non-technical team members. Qualifications : B.A. or B.S.
